Star Wars comes to Disney Emoji Blitz

October 31, 2017 by Gary Collinson

For the first time in Disney Emoji Blitz, players of the mobile game will be able to visit a galaxy far, far away during a limited-time Star Wars Villain event which is running this November.

A fast-paced match-3 game, Disney Emoji Blitz lets players match emojis to score big points and unlock exclusive (adorable!) characters, including emoji-fied versions of Rey, Finn and BB-8. Players will be able to use those characters to double the impact of attacks on Kylo Ren in the Villain mode. The event will also introduce an emoji 8-bit take on the iconic Star Wars theme music.

Once an emoji is collected within the game, it is also unlocked in the Disney Emoji Blitz keyboard, which can be used to send Disney, Pixar and now Star Wars emojis in messages. For the first time ever, you can earn both a hero and a villain by completing the Villain Event (normally, only villains are earned).

Disney Emoji Blitz is available to download for free on the App Store and Google Play and the Star Wars event runs from November 2nd through to November 12th.
